Brief Title: HighCycle Study Effect of Acetazolamide on Sleep Disordered Breathing in Women Compared to Men
Sponsor: University of Zurich

Official Title: HighCycle Study Effect of Acetazolamide on Sleep Disordered Breathing in Women A Randomized Placebo-Controlled Double-Blind Parallel Trial

Brief Summary: Randomized clinical trial evaluating the effect of acetazolamide on sleep disordered breathing in women compared to men travelling to 3600 m
